Leadership
Hafiz Noman Zaheer
Program Director
Hafiz Noman Zaheer is a Quran educator and administrator with over 25 years of experience in Islamic education and community leadership. He completed Hifz at Ashraf al Madaris and holds ijazah in the Seven Qiraat and the Ten Qiraat through Shaykh Mahmoud al Akkawi. He currently serves in the administration of Darul Qasim College and directs the Global Recitation Program, where he teaches Qiraat and mentors students and instructors.
Mawlana Sariah Patel
Lead Teacher
Mawlana Sariah Patel completed his Quran memorization (Hifz) at Madrasa Quwwatul Islam in Bharuch, Gujarat, India. He then completed the ‘Alimiyyah program alongside his studies in Tajweed and Quranic recitation under the Riwayah of Hafs 'an 'Asim at Darul Uloom Arabiyyah Islamiyyah in Kantharia, Gujarat, India, studying Islamic jurisprudence, Quranic sciences, and Hadith studies.
